What Is Insulin and Its Role in Blood Sugar Regulation?
Question: What exactly is insulin and why do our bodies need it for glucose metabolism?
Insulin is a natural hormone produced by the pancreas that acts as a key to unlock cells, allowing glucose (sugar) from food to enter for energy use. In healthy bodies, after eating carbs, glucose enters the bloodstream, triggering the pancreas to release insulin, which moves glucose into cells, maintaining balanced blood sugar levels.
Question: How does insulin function in a non-diabetic person during daily activities?
Answer: In non-diabetics, insulin responds to rising blood sugar post-meals by facilitating glucose uptake in cells for energy, preventing spikes. This seamless process keeps energy steady and avoids hyperglycemia.
Question: What occurs when the insulin system fails, leading to high blood sugar symptoms?
Answer: When insulin production or effectiveness drops, glucose builds in the blood, causing hyperglycemia. Cells starve for energy, leading to fatigue, thirst, and potential organ damage, akin to fuel in a tank but inaccessible to the engine.
Understanding Type 1 and Type 2 Diabetes: When Insulin Becomes Essential
Question: Why is insulin absolutely necessary for type 1 diabetes patients in daily management? Answer: Type 1 diabetes is an autoimmune disorder destroying pancreatic insulin-producing cells, often starting in youth. Without injected insulin, blood sugar soars, fat breaks down into ketones, risking life-threatening diabetic ketoacidosis (DKA). Daily insulin is vital for survival and blood sugar control.
Question: How does insulin resistance in type 2 diabetes lead to the need for insulin therapy? Answer: In type 2 diabetes, common in adults, the body produces insulin but cells resist it, and over time, the pancreas fatigues. Insulin is needed when diet, exercise, and pills fail to control sugar, especially during illness, pregnancy, or kidney issues.
Question: What differentiates insulin requirements between type 1 and type 2 diabetes for long-term health? Answer: Type 1 requires lifelong insulin due to zero production; type 2 may start without but often progresses to need it as resistance worsens, preventing complications like nerve damage.
How Insulin Works: Science Behind Hyperglycemia Prevention
Question: What is the journey of injected insulin in the body for effective glucose control? Answer: Injected into fatty tissue, insulin enters the bloodstream, binds to cell receptors, opens pathways for glucose entry, stores excess as glycogen in the liver, and curbs new glucose production, mimicking natural regulation.
Question: What are the consequences of insufficient insulin leading to diabetic complications? Answer: Without enough insulin, blood sugar rises, cells lack energy, fat breakdown produces ketones, dehydration ensues, and chronic high sugar damages vessels and nerves, heightening risks for heart disease and kidney failure.
Question: How does insulin therapy mimic natural hormone production in diabetics? Answer: Insulin injections replace or supplement deficient natural insulin, enabling glucose utilization, stabilizing energy, and preventing toxic buildup, much like the body’s own mechanism in healthy individuals.
Types of Insulin: Choosing the Right One for Blood Sugar Control
Question: What are rapid-acting insulins and their use in mealtime blood sugar spikes? Answer: Rapid-acting insulins like Humalog start in 15 minutes, peak in 1-2 hours, last 3-4 hours, and are taken before meals to handle post-eating glucose rises quickly.
Question: How do short-acting insulins support regular diabetes management routines? Answer: Short-acting types like Humulin R begin in 30 minutes, peak in 2-3 hours, last 3-6 hours, and provide mealtime coverage when administered slightly earlier than rapid ones.
Question: What role do intermediate-acting insulins play in overnight blood sugar stability? Answer: Intermediate insulins like NPH start in 2-4 hours, peak in 4-12 hours, last 12-18 hours, offering background coverage between meals and during sleep, often twice daily.
Question: Why are long-acting insulins preferred for 24-hour glucose regulation? Answer: Long-acting options like Lantus have minimal peaks, start in 1-2 hours, last up to 24 hours, providing steady basal insulin to maintain stability without food.
Question: How do doctors select insulin types based on lifestyle and health factors? Answer: Selection considers diabetes type, daily routines, blood patterns, injection feasibility, and other meds, often combining types for comprehensive coverage.

Methods of Insulin Delivery: Options for Convenient Administration
Question: What makes insulin pens a popular choice for easy diabetes self-management? Answer: Pens are portable, dose-accurate, less painful, with disposable or reusable models, simplifying injections via dial and button.
Question: How do insulin pumps provide continuous delivery for precise control? Answer: Pumps offer basal rates all day, bolus for meals, integrate with monitors, and allow temporary disconnection, ideal for type 1 or intensive needs.
Question: Are traditional syringes still viable for cost-effective insulin use? Answer: Yes, they’re inexpensive, use fine needles, but require manual dosing from vials, suitable for all insulin types.
Question: What emerging methods are improving insulin delivery alternatives? Answer: Inhalable insulin exists, with patches and oral pills in research, aiming for pain-free options.
Signs Indicating Need for Insulin in Diabetic Patients
Question: What symptoms signal immediate insulin need in type 1 diabetes diagnosis? Answer: Extreme thirst, frequent urination, weight loss, ketones, and sugar over 250 mg/dL require prompt insulin.
Question: When do type 2 diabetics typically start insulin for better control? Answer: When A1C exceeds 9%, fasting sugar tops 250 mg/dL, symptoms persist, or other treatments fail, especially with kidney decline.

Managing Side Effects: Safe Handling of Insulin Risks
Question: How to prevent and treat hypoglycemia from insulin? Answer: Avoid excess dose, eat properly; treat with 15g sugar, wait 15 min; carry glucagon for severe cases.
Question: What causes weight gain on insulin and how to manage it? Answer: Retained glucose use; control with portions, dietitian help, exercise, without skipping doses.
Question: How to avoid injection site issues in long-term use? Answer: Rotate sites, use room-temp insulin, new needles for minimal reactions.
